Question for 7mm-08 Handi owners
« on: March 04, 2012, 04:57:25 AM »
For those of you that have one, has anyone slugged the barrel?
I'm looking at a group buy mold on castboolits, I don't own my 7mm-08 yet, its still on layaway so I cant slug it.
I realize there is going to be a certain amount variation from barrel to barrel.
The mold in question has a bore rider diameter of .277"
So, whats your bore diameter?

Re: Question for 7mm-08 Handi owners
« Reply #2 on: March 04, 2012, 11:40:59 AM »
Pete, the SAAMI spec for the 7mm-08 bore diameter(lands) is .277",  groove diameter is .284", tolerance is +/- .0005" for both.  ;)

Re: Question for 7mm-08 Handi owners
« Reply #5 on: March 04, 2012, 12:05:37 PM »
Pete, bore rider bullets are smaller in diameter up front than the shank of the bullet so when the round is chambered the forward section of the bullet is actually riding in the lands before it's fired, only the rear section of the bullet is groove diameter,  that's why Jim wants to know if the 7mm-08 will chamber a .284" bullet that has a .277" bore rider profile.  ;)

Re: Question for 7mm-08 Handi owners
« Reply #8 on: March 04, 2012, 02:04:10 PM »
Jim,

I got a brainstorm and dropped a .277" bullet down the bore of one of my 7mm-08s, it dropped right thru, measured it and it was .276"  :-\, tried all six that I have and they all measure .276" with my digital caliper!   ??? So that wasn't much help, so I found a small egg sinker and slugged one of the barrels at .277", not micrometer accurate, so accuracy is questionable considering the SAAMI tolerance and all. Prolly doesn't make much differnce what my barrels slug, each barrel is different and will depend on when a barrel is made and how old the tooling is when it's made, it could have a .2755" bore or .2765" or anywhere in between.
